Job description

KO2's client is looking for a Mechanical Design Engineer to join their team. They are looking for a Mechanical Engineer who is passionate, driven, and ready for a challenge. If you have the ambition to make a difference, we want to hear from you.


The successful Mechanical Engineer will be joining a close knit, growing engineering team and will have the chance to work alongside a multidisciplinary team working towards a variety of new projects.


Responsibilities:
  1. Designing sheet metal enclosures and other components, including fascia (decals), product marking labels, bespoke plastic mouldings, and sub-assembly parts, ensuring cost-effectiveness, safety, and reliability.
  2. Creating and maintaining product assembly models using 3D CAD, and generate production assembly drawings and build instructions.
  3. Collaborate with production and suppliers to determine the best methods for manufacturing and assembly.
  4. Preparing and maintaining manufacturing drawings, production assembly documentation, and BOMs.
  5. Taking ownership of the documentation control and release process, and coordinate with the QA & Production departments on product improvements and modifications.
  6. Manage drawing files, revision status, and change records in line with ISO9001 & ISO14001 procedures.

Experience Required:
  1. 2-5 years' experience in a similar role within a design-for-manufacture environment.
  2. Proficiency with 3D CAD design and analysis software - SolidWorks 3D CAD.
  3. Hands-on experience with ERP systems (including creation of BOMs and parts) and MS Office tools.
  4. Strong technical knowledge, with the ability to apply this to practical problems.
  5. Understanding of cost, safety, and time constraints in design and manufacture.
  6. Knowledge of manufacturing processes such as sheet-metal forming (CNC Punch, Laser, Bending, etc.).
